介绍
在日常开发中,不可避免地会遇到数据库迁移的需要。而将数据从一种数据库迁移到另一种数据库不仅需要考虑数据表结构的转化,还需要考虑数据的转移方式。为了便捷地实现无缝迁移,MSSQL上传文件快捷工具应运而生。本文将介绍该工具的使用方式和相关注意事项。
使用方式
步骤一:创建数据表
首先,在目标数据库中创建需要迁移的数据表,并确保该表与源数据库中的表结构保持一致。
CREATE TABLE [dbo].[student](
[id] [int] NOT NULL,
[name] [nvarchar](50) NULL,
[age] [int] NULL,
CONSTRAINT [PK_student] PRIMARY KEY CLUSTERED
(
[id] ASC
)
)
本文以学生表为例。
步骤二:准备数据
将需要迁移的数据以csv格式导出,如下所示:
1,Tom,18
2,Lucy,20
3,Jack,19
其中,每一行代表一条数据,每一个字段之间用逗号隔开。同一张表中所有数据应放在同一份csv文件中。
步骤三:上传文件
进入MSSQL上传文件快捷工具界面,点击“上传文件”按钮,选择需要上传的文件。
在上传完成后,界面会显示上传结果。如果上传成功,会在界面中展示该文件的内容。
注意:上传的文件必须是csv格式,且必须与目标数据库中的数据表结构一致。
步骤四:指定目标表
在上传成功后,在“目标表”一栏中选择目标表。
如果目标表与上传的文件内容不一致,上传结果将无法导入到目标数据库中。
步骤五:导入数据
点击“导入数据”按钮,等待导入完成,即可完成数据迁移。
注意事项
注意事项一:数据格式
上传的文件必须是csv格式,并且必须与目标数据库中的表结构一致,否则上传结果将无法导入到目标数据库中。
csv文件的每一行代表一条数据,每一个字段之间用逗号隔开。同一张表中所有数据应放在同一份csv文件中。
注意事项二:数据量
数据量过大时,上传、导入的时间会比较长。建议将数据拆分成多个csv文件,分批导入,以减少时间。
注意事项三:权限
由于数据迁移涉及到数据库操作,需要保证用户拥有对应的数据库操作权限。
结语
MSSQL上传文件快捷工具提供了一种快捷、便利的数据迁移方式,可以大大减少开发人员的时间和精力。
在使用过程中,需要注意csv文件的格式和数据量,以及用户的权限问题。希望本文能够对读者有所帮助,谢谢!